The naturalist ideological model

The naturalist ideological model criticized the city as opposed to nature, its representatives calling themselves American antiurbanists. They were nostalgic about pioneering on different and brand new territories, and they supported the restoration of the rural state for all cities, all surrounded by wild nature. This was another model that aimed to solve the complex issue of affordable housing, having mixed ideas from both progressists and culturalists. The most well-known representative personality for this movement was Frank Lloyd Wright.
